What is the role of a rehabilitation nurse?
The goal of rehabilitation nursing is to assist individuals with a disability and/or chronic illness to attain and maintain maximum function. The rehabilitation staff nurse assists clients in adapting to an altered lifestyle, while providing a therapeutic environment for client's and their family's development.

Struggling with an impairment or having actually a loved one that struggles with a special needs can be discouraging as well as extremely complicated at times. This is why rehabilitation registered nurses likewise function as educators as well as fans in addition to their other duties. They frequently notify clients as well as their loved ones regarding certain specials needs as well as supply support and also details on how they can be gotten rid of. Rehabilitation nurses work closely with clients with disabilities as well as their liked ones.
